PP are simply "copies" of a signed photo (like if you were photocopying an autographed photo). Here, a celebrity will sign one photo. Someone will then take this photo and make multiple copies of the same signed photo. Each PP will be exactly the same, with the autograph in the exact same position.

Autopens (AP) are where a machine signs them. In this case, a celebrity will sign their name which is transferred to a matrix for the AP machine to copy. Photos are then placed in the machine and the machine will sign the autograph on the photo.

SFM sends out PP or AP photos. No celebrity will sign 1000 copies for SFM to send out.
